Analysis

In 2025, labour force participation rates by migration status, citizenship and in Norway stood at 72.9%. That is the highest value across all 5 years on record.

The figure is up 0.3% on the previous year and up 1.1% over five years.

Norway ranks 10th of 42 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

Labour force participation rates by migration status, citizenship and in Norway, year by year

Annual values for Labour force participation rates by migration status, citizenship and educational attainment level in Norway, 2021 to 2025.
Year Percentage Change
2021 72.1%
2022 72.7% +0.8%
2023 72.8% +0.1%
2024 72.7% -0.1%
2025 72.9% +0.3%
